Can roll crusher crush steel slag? The answer to this question is yes, the roll crusher with its high efficiency and reliability has become one of the preferred equipment for crushing steel slag. Double-roller crushers are suitable for crushing steel slag, but their applicability depends on slag characteristics and equipment performance. Below is a detailed analysis:

Double Roller Crusher

Double Roller Crusher

 

1. Applicability Analysis

A. Compatibility with Steel Slag Properties
Steel slag typically has high hardness (compressive strength: 150-200 MPa) and brittleness. Double-roller crushers utilize dual-roller shearing and compression forces to effectively break down such materials, especially for medium-to-fine particle size requirements (e.g., ≤10 mm). For instance, tests show that adjusting roller gaps can crush steel slag to 1-3 mm, meeting sintering or grinding process needs.

B. Equipment Performance

  • Wear Resistance: Rollers made of high manganese steel or chromium alloys, enhanced with hardfacing technology, withstand abrasion from metallic components in slag.
  • Overload Protection: Hydraulic systems automatically retract rollers to avoid damage from oversized slag blocks.

2. Core Advantages

A. Precise Particle Size Control
Adjustable roller gaps (1-40 mm) enable flexible output customization (e.g., 3-5 mm for cement raw materials or 1-3 mm for sand-making). Post-adjustment, slag uniformity exceeds 90%, minimizing over-crushing.

B. Economic and Environmental Benefits

  • Low Energy Consumption: Energy use is 0.5-0.8 kW·h/ton, 30-50% lower than impact crushers.
  • Eco-Friendly Design: Sealed structures and dust removal ports limit dust emissions to ≤10 mg/m³, with noise below 75 dB.

C. Easy Maintenance
Modular designs simplify roller replacement, reducing maintenance costs by 50% compared to cone crushers.

3. Limitations and Precautions

A. Pre-Treatment Requirements
Oversized slag blocks (>50 mm) require jaw crushers for primary crushing to avoid feed port clogging.

B. Moisture and Stickiness Control
Slag moisture must be ≤8%. Scraper designs or drying processes prevent roller adhesion.

C. Wear Part Lifespan
High-hardness slag accelerates roller wear. Regular inspections and hardfacing repairs are recommended, with typical roller lifespans of 3,000-5,000 hours.

4. Comparison with Other Equipment

Equipment Type Application Advantages Disadvantages
Double-Roller Crusher Medium/fine crushing (≤10 mm), high-hardness slag Precise control, low maintenance, energy-efficient Requires pre-crushing for large blocks
Jaw Crusher Primary crushing (≤50 mm) Handles large slag blocks Coarse output (≥10 mm)
Cone Crusher High-capacity, ultra-hard materials (>200 MPa) High wear resistance, high yield Complex maintenance, high energy use

5. Equipment Selection Recommendations

  • Small/Medium Slag Processing Lines: Opt for hydraulic double-roller crushers (e.g., SJSGP Series) paired with vibrating screens for integrated crushing-screening.
  • High-Hardness Slag Scenarios: Choose rollers with hard alloy coatings and smart hydraulic adjustment systems.
  • Strict Environmental Zones: Prioritize fully sealed models with dust removal systems (e.g., pulse bag filters).

Double roller crushers are ideal for crushing steel slag with ≤200 MPa compressive strength and 1-10 mm particle size requirements, offering precision, energy efficiency, and ease of maintenance. However, pre-treatment for oversized blocks and moisture control are critical. For ultra-fine crushing (<1 mm), consider multi-stage processes (e.g., jaw crusher + roller crusher + ball mill).
